The Host Computers market encompasses the design, manufacturing, deployment, and maintenance of systems that act as central nodes within a networked environment. These systems include a combination of hardware (servers, processors, and storage devices) and software (operating systems, virtualization tools, and management platforms).
Key components of the market include:
Products: Servers, workstations, and high-performance computing systems.
Services: Installation, maintenance, and cloud-hosted solutions.
Systems: Integration of hardware and software for seamless network management.
Host computers are essential for processing vast amounts of data, supporting enterprise applications, and ensuring system reliability. Their scalability and adaptability make them indispensable in modern technological infrastructures.
